Why Choose a UPVC Window Doctor Near Me?

Windows are a crucial element of the design and style of your home. They add character and symmetry to your home, while fulfilling essential functions, such as allowing light and ventilation into the living area.

uPVC windows offer energy efficiency and are virtually maintenance free. They also provide excellent sound insulation, which helps to reduce the noise that enters living areas.

uPVC windows are energy-efficient

Upvc windows are a cost-effective option that can help homeowners save money. They are energy efficient and provide excellent insulation. They also aid in regulating the temperature inside, which reduces the need for heating and cooling systems. They also reduce energy bills and carbon footprints. They are durable and last for 40-80 years. They also look attractive and do not need to be sanded or painted regularly. They may fade over time if exposed to direct sunlight.

When choosing the ideal window for your home you should consider several factors, such as price, energy efficiency and security. As opposed to aluminium or wood, uPVC will keep your home cool in summer and warm in winter. You can pick from various frames and glass types including Low-E glass to maximize your energy savings.

uPVC windows are durable and can withstand harsh weather conditions. They are also resistant against decay and are easy to clean. They are an excellent choice for coastal regions in which the air is saturated with salt. They are a great option for households with pets or children because they are durable and don't break easily.

uPVC is energy efficient and simple to maintain. They are made of recyclable materials, which do not harm the environment. They also do not rust nor fade over time. They also are extremely insulation and sound-absorbing and therefore a good option for homes with a lot of noise.

uPVC windows are also easy to maintain, as they don't require painting or sanding. They are also resistant to corrosion and rot, so they can last longer than other materials. Additionally, uPVC is a non-biodegradable material that does not burn easily, meaning they will not release toxic gases in the case of a fire.

Moreover, uPVC can be installed inside your home without the need for a second frame, which helps to reduce heat transfer and conserve energy. They are also resistant to rain and wind. They can also be secured with locks that prevent intruders getting into your home. In addition, they can be fitted with a tilt and turn feature, that allows you to open them at different angles to allow for ventilation.

The sound insulation is excellent.

uPVC is soundproof because of its rigidity and density. A tight sealant is also applied around the frame to limit the amount of air that could leak into your home. uPVC windows also come with multi-chamber profiles that reduce outside noise to help you sleep more peacefully. You can even purchase uPVC windows with laminated glass, which further enhances noise reduction and increases security.

Noise from neighbors and street noises can disrupt your life, whether you live in a home or an apartment. Doors and windows that are traditional don't offer much protection against noise, which is why you need to look for an option that will keep your interiors at peace and quiet. Soundproof uPVC replace broken window glass installation can reduce outside noise dramatically. It doesn't need to cost a lot.

The best way to ensure effective noise reduction is to invest in top-quality uPVC windows that have been properly installed. A reputable company will build custom frames that are a perfect match to the frames you have and will utilize authentic materials to ensure that your windows last for a long time. A specialized company will also offer free advice to help you feel at ease about your investment.

In addition to making noise less disruptive, uPVC windows can also aid in reducing energy costs. They provide superior thermal insulation, so you'll save money on cooling and heating costs. In addition, uPVC windows have an array of styles and finishes to complement your decor.

If you want a soundproof uPVC, choose double-glazed windows that have an inert cavity between the glass panes. This will help to keep heat and cold out of your home and also serve as a barrier against unwanted noises and sounds.

Upvc windows are designed with a special noise-resistance feature which can cut down on noise by up to 40 decibels. These tiny measures can help improve blood pressure and stress levels, as well as peace and comfort inside. Moreover, these windows can help during storms and heavy rains by reducing noise.
